"Ammonia-based products remove the seal of natural stone,
allowing stains to penetrate the surface and set more easily,"
said Edward Green, Technical Director of Marble Master. "The
damage caused by these products increases the chance that the
stone will have to be refurbished or replaced, which is a costly
undertaking."
Natural stone is hard-wearing, but still needs appropriate care
to continue its inherent beauty. When treated correctly, it is a
low maintenance surface that will hold its gleam longer than any
other surface known to man, and can enhance the value of your
home.
